Output 8aa55691d731e1221135f6f6d181d6c47fa94f11addb297f5ec9160f7ff58b8e:11

value
1153727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 826f2dbd194c7197b3bcdbd31177d573240f85a1 OP_EQUAL
address
3DagxJz6nSjmFVjUZ48fW33dXpMZEdXqRA
transaction
8aa55691d731e1221135f6f6d181d6c47fa94f11addb297f5ec9160f7ff58b8e
confirmations
142599
spent
true